Clipper Round the World Yacht Race - New skipper for Team Garmin

by Marina Thomas on 30 Nov 2013
Team Garmin - Clipper Round the World Yacht Race 2013/2014 Clipper 13-14 Round the World Yacht Race
Race 4 of the Clipper Round the World Yacht Race from Cape Town, South Africa to Albany, Western Australia has concluded. The new Team Garmin skipper Mark Burkes has officially taken over from Leg 3 skipper, Ben Bowley after the yacht's arrival into Albany on Friday.

Mark Burkes, 48, from Worcestershire, UK, circumnavigated the globe in the Clipper 2011-12 Race as a watch leader, and additionally qualified person, and has recently worked as a training skipper for the Clipper Race.

In addition Mark competed in the Fastnet Race, 2009 and 2011; Cowes Week 2010; Warsash Spring Series 2010, 2011; Warsash Winter Series 2010 and the Swan World Cup, Puerto Cervo 2002. He has also worked as a cruising instructor for six years on a part-time basis.

Mattias Daldborg, Garmin's MarComms Manager Marine in Europe, Middle East, Asia and Africa, said: 'It’s with great excitement and pleasure we welcome Mark Burkes as the new Team Garmin skipper. With Mark’s wide experience in sailing and racing, we really looking forward to see him take the helm and lead the fantastic crew of Team Garmin to future victories'.

Mark relieves Clipper Race Chief Instructor Ben Bowley who took the helm temporarily for Race 4 after the original skipper left the race in Cape Town.
